Recognizing equivalent forms is an essential algebra skill that helps students understand that mathematical expressions can be rewritten in different ways while maintaining the same value. This concept plays a major role in simplifying expressions, solving equations, analyzing functions, factoring polynomials, and understanding mathematical structure. ๐ Building Deep Algebra Understanding
One of the most important aspects of algebra is understanding that expressions can often be represented in multiple ways while still describing the same mathematical relationship. This worksheet helps students explore how equivalent forms reveal different characteristics and insights about expressions.
By working with equivalent forms, learners begin to see mathematics as a connected system of ideas rather than a collection of isolated procedures. They gain experience recognizing relationships, identifying patterns, and understanding why different representations can be useful in different situations.
This deeper level of understanding helps students become more flexible and confident mathematical thinkers.
